Patla Population - Bastar, Chhattisgarh

Patla is a medium size village located in Farasgaon Tehsil of Bastar district, Chhattisgarh with total 77 families residing. The Patla village has population of 354 of which 173 are males while 181 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Patla village population of children with age 0-6 is 63 which makes up 17.80 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Patla village is 1046 which is higher than Chhattisgarh state average of 991. Child Sex Ratio for the Patla as per census is 969, equal than Chhattisgarh average of 969.

Patla village has lower literacy rate compared to Chhattisgarh. In 2011, literacy rate of Patla village was 58.76 % compared to 70.28 % of Chhattisgarh. In Patla Male literacy stands at 70.92 % while female literacy rate was 47.33 %.

Caste Factor

In Patla village, most of the village population is from Schedule Tribe (ST). Schedule Tribe (ST) constitutes 90.40 % while Schedule Caste (SC) were 0.28 % of total population in Patla village.

Work Profile

In Patla village out of total population, 233 were engaged in work activities. 35.62 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 64.38 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 233 workers engaged in Main Work, 38 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 0 were Agricultural labourer.
